For a good long climb with some steep sections, and a killer descent, hit Post Canyon. Park at the bottom of Seven Streams and ride that up to the gravel road. Take the gravel road up to Mitchell Ridge (top of the Super D Course). Ride sweet, sweet trail all the way back. It is close to 3k in climbing, I believe.

One of my favs is to head out to Sandy Ridge (EARLY, read trailhead 6am or so) and climb the entire dowhill.
Do this:
Follow road to bottom of Hide and Seek, take a left and climb H&S.
At the junction of 338 take a left.
At the junction of Quid Pro, take a left.
Part way up Quid pro, after the first (in this direction) rock garden, take a left on communication breakdown.
It's 6.5 miles, and a great climb.
NOTE: DO NOT TRY THIS in the middle of the day. EARLY morning or night ride only as these are heavily traveled downhill trails.
